Output d8b260bd6af8f718ad5f5881cc838c22de107efabaadf11b864d4bf3d4b51cd3:0

value
7389260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e569236fc55c64e795cf537c6629f4884ff5adc OP_EQUAL
address
3EfdarQqtEejdHkuHgumH6m8dkpFSvot9E
transaction
d8b260bd6af8f718ad5f5881cc838c22de107efabaadf11b864d4bf3d4b51cd3
confirmations
284120
spent
true